Tall Trees is a superb, detached family home located in the hamlet of Kingston near Shorwell, being sold by Spence Willard

It is surrounded by open fields and occupies a large plot of 2.16 acres, with formal gardens, an orchard and an adjacent paddock.

The property originates from two farm cottages built in the late 19th Century and sympathetically combined to create one large house.

The property has benefitted from a large extension to provide a lovely sitting room with a triple aspect, with superb views across the surrounding gardens and countryside beyond. 

The main entrance leads into a dual-aspect kitchen/living area with breathtaking views across the surrounding countryside and the south-facing garden. 

The kitchen boasts a pale blue electric Aga which is powered by the photovoltaic panels and has an additional electric oven and hob. 

A breakfast bar provides seating overlooking the front of the property, which is an ideal spot to relax and admire the outlook. 

To the other end of the room is a snug with an attractive period cast iron feature fireplace.

A large lobby area gives access to the study, which is currently used as a music room.

There is also a dual-aspect dining room with a wood-burning stove in the fireplace, a separate cloakroom, a boot room and the light, spacious sitting room with French doors leading out onto the covered veranda.

The first floor accommodation comprises four double bedrooms, one of which has an en-suite shower room and a dressing area with built-in wardrobes, while the remaining bedrooms are served by a well-appointed family bathroom. 

The wood-panelled bath has a mixer tap incorporating a shower over, plus a separate tiled and glazed shower cubicle, wash-basin and WC.

There are superb, panoramic views of the downs and surrounding farmland from all rooms, both on the ground and first floor. 

Outside, the land and various outbuildings provide many opportunities to a buyer, permitting the possibility of creating a larger paddock for animals or retaining the large formal gardens around the home.

To each side of the property there is gated access for vehicles, allowing ample parking and ease of access.

To the south elevation the covered veranda has a tiled floor and has been partially glazed to prevent the south-westerly winds, so it is a delightful outdoor seating area with an adjacent brick paved patio. 

The formal gardens include a pergola, which offers an additional outdoor dining area, and there is a double garage and large timber storage shed, all with power and light. 

The paddock is accessed through a five-bar gate and could offer space for a pony, although would require fencing.
